Description


From beloved storyteller Atinuke comes an enchanting new collection of stories featuring an endearing new character.

Beti lives in a little round house in the green woods under the mountains with Mam, Tad, baby Jac, and her very own tiny goat named Naughty. Beti loves the little round house, where there is always the promise of adventure with Naughty, Jac, and her friends—whatever the season! With charming black-and-white and color illustrations throughout, this warm and lyrical collection is alive with themes of endurance, friendship, and the power of self-belief. It celebrates the gift of the seasons and the art of living simply and joyfully in nature.

About the Author


Atinuke was born in Nigeria, where she spent her childhood in a mansion in the megacity of Lagos. She spent her teenage years in England and once lived in a round house in the woods. Atinuke is the author of the best-selling Anna Hibiscus series, as well as Africa, Amazing Africa: Country by Country, illustrated by Mouni Feddag; the Too Small Tola series, illustrated by Onyinye Iwu; and the picture books Baby Goes to Market, B Is for Baby, Catch That Chicken!, and Baby, Sleepy Baby, all illustrated by Angela Brooksbank. Atinuke now lives on a mountain overlooking the sea in Wales.

Emily Hughes studied at the Arts University College Bournemouth, in England. Inspired by picture-book illustration from the 1960s and ’70s as well as Chinese cinema, she creates enchanting, atmospheric worlds for all her characters. Emily Hughes is the author-illustrator of Wild, The Little Gardener, and The Snail and the illustrator of A Brave Bear by Sean Taylor, Charlie and Mouse by Laurel Snyder, and Everything You Need for a Treehouse by Carter Higgins. Born and raised in Hilo, Hawaii, Emily Hughes now lives in London.
